The JP1 lookup tool shows 2 possibilities for Samsung Home Theater in a Box systems. Setup code 1932 and 1979. Both of those are using the same protocol, but probably have some minor differences in key assignments. Unfortunately neither of those setup codes are in the 8910. So, you will have to do create your own device via RM or IR. From the lookup tool, it's necx2 protocol with device 67 and subdevice 83.
